James, an NYC cop, is hired by Agent K of a secret government agency that monitors extraterrestrial life on Earth. Together, they must recover an item that has been stolen by an intergalactic villain.

Men in Black is a timeless family classic that blends sci-fi, comedy, and action into a fun, rewatchable experience perfect for movie nights with friends and family. The film’s heart lies in the hilarious chemistry between Will Smith’s charismatic rookie Agent J and Tommy Lee Jones’ deadpan veteran Agent K, creating a buddy-cop dynamic that appeals across generations. Its imaginative take on aliens secretly living among us adds excitement without overwhelming the audience with complex lore. With quirky alien designs, clever humor, and lighthearted action, it strikes a balance that makes it enjoyable for both kids and adults. Though rated PG-13, it’s relatively clean and accessible, with minimal violence and no heavy content, making it suitable for most families. Beneath the laughs and cool gadgets, it also touches on relatable themes like identity, purpose, and stepping into the unknown. The practical effects, iconic soundtrack—especially Will Smith’s catchy theme song—and creative world-building give it nostalgic charm and lasting appeal. Whether you’re watching for the first time or the tenth, Men in Black delivers consistent laughs, surprises, and heart. It’s the kind of movie that brings everyone together, proving that saving the world can be just as entertaining as it is heroic.
